What is Soot Damage and Why is it Dangerous?

Soot isn’t just a cosmetic issue; it’s a chemical hazard that begins degrading your property the moment it settles. To understand the necessity of professional soot damage cleaning, one must first ask: What is soot and how does it behave? At its core, soot is a complex mixture of chemicals and carbon. It forms through incomplete combustion, meaning when materials don’t burn entirely, they release tiny, carbon-based particles that carry the chemical signature of whatever fueled the fire.

Because these particles are often highly acidic, they don’t just sit on top of your furniture or walls. They react with the surface. Within just a few hours, soot can begin etching into glass, tarnishing metal fixtures, and permanently discoloring porous plastics or stone. If left unaddressed, this chemical reaction causes pitting and staining that no amount of scrubbing can reverse. This is why the timing of your response is just as critical as the methods used.

Beyond property damage, the most significant risk is to your health. Soot contains ultra-fine particulate matter, often categorized as PM2.5. These particles are so small they can bypass the body’s natural filters in the nose and throat, traveling deep into the lungs and even entering the bloodstream. This can lead to severe respiratory irritation, especially for children, the elderly, or those with pre-existing conditions like asthma.

The Chemistry of Smoke Residue

The composition of the residue depends entirely on the fuel source. A wood-burning fire produces a dry, powdery soot that is relatively straightforward to remove. However, modern homes are filled with synthetic materials like plastics, foam, and electronics. When these burn at lower temperatures, they create a thick, smeary, oily residue that is incredibly difficult to clean. When this oily soot combines with high humidity or moisture from firefighting efforts, it becomes even more corrosive, accelerating the damage to your home’s structural elements.

Immediate Safety Precautions

Before you even consider soot damage cleaning, you must prioritize your physical safety. Never enter a smoke-damaged area without an N95 respirator and heavy-duty gloves. The fine dust can be absorbed through the skin or inhaled easily. It’s also vital to turn off your HVAC system immediately. An open-return HVAC system can distribute smoke and soot throughout 100% of a home’s conditioned space in under 10 minutes, turning a localized kitchen fire into a whole-house restoration project. Don’t touch soot-covered surfaces with your bare hands, as the oils from your skin can react with the acidic particles and lock the stain into the material.

Identifying Your Soot Type: Dry vs. Oily vs. Protein

Successful soot damage cleaning begins with a technical assessment of the residue. Not all soot is created equal. The chemistry of the fire dictates the chemistry of the cleanup, and misidentifying the residue can lead to irreversible property damage. Before you reach for a bucket of water, you must determine if you’re dealing with dry, oily, or protein-based particles. Identifying the specific chemical composition of the residue is the only way to prevent permanent surface etching.

The most common mistake homeowners make is assuming that all black dust can be wiped away with a standard cleaner. In reality, applying “wet cleaning” methods to dry soot is disastrous. Water acts as a carrier, pulling the acidic particles deep into the pores of your drywall or wood. This causes permanent “bleeding” and staining that even professional-grade primers can’t always hide. Understanding these distinctions is the first step in a methodical restoration process.

Characteristics of Dry Soot

Dry soot typically results from fast-burning, high-heat fires fueled by wood or paper, such as a fireplace malfunction or a furnace “puff-back.” It’s powdery, crumbly, and doesn’t smear easily when touched lightly. Because these particles are non-greasy, they don’t bond as tightly to surfaces. However, their light weight means they stay airborne longer and settle into every crevice. A standard household vacuum is insufficient for this task because it will simply exhaust the fine particles back into the air. Instead, restoration professionals use HEPA-filtered extraction and specialized dry chemical sponges. These sponges are designed to lift the powder off the surface without the use of liquids, preserving the integrity of the paint or wallpaper.

Characteristics of Oily and Protein Soot

Oily soot is the byproduct of low-heat, smoldering fires involving plastics, rubber, or synthetic fabrics. It’s thick, black, and incredibly smeary. One tell-tale sign of oily residue is the presence of “soot tags” in the corners of a room. These look like dark spider webs but are actually chains of smoke particles that have become ionically charged and bonded together. Because this residue is water-resistant, it requires heavy-duty degreasers and a methodical wet-cleaning process to break the bond with the surface. If you’re unsure which type you’re facing, a professional evaluation for fire and smoke damage repair can prevent costly mistakes.

Protein residue is perhaps the most deceptive. It’s often invisible to the naked eye, appearing only as a slight yellowish discoloration on walls, yet it carries an incredibly pungent odor. Common in kitchen fires where grease or meat has burned, protein soot requires specialized enzyme cleaners to neutralize the organic compounds causing the smell. Without these specific chemical agents, the odor will persist for years, even after the surfaces look clean. Proper identification ensures that the cleaning agents used are compatible with the specific pollutant, preventing further damage to your property’s air quality.

How to Clean Soot Damage: A Step-by-Step How-To

Restoring your property after a fire requires a disciplined, multi-stage approach. The goal is to remove contaminants without driving them deeper into the building’s substrate. Effective soot damage cleaning follows a specific hierarchy of removal, starting with the least invasive methods before moving to wet cleaning. This sequence ensures you don’t accidentally set a stain that could have been lifted while dry.

Your first priority is ventilation and containment. Open windows to encourage fresh air exchange, but use heavy-duty plastic sheeting and painter’s tape to seal off doorways to unaffected rooms. This prevents fine particulate matter from drifting through the house. Once the area is contained, begin with HEPA vacuuming. Hold the vacuum nozzle about half an inch away from the surface to pull loose particles into the filtration system. Never press the attachment against the wall, as this pressure will grind the acidic soot into the paint or wallpaper.

The Dry Sponge Technique

The dry chemical sponge is the secret weapon of professional restorers. These specialized rubber sponges are designed to lift soot through a porous structure without the use of water or detergents. To use them effectively, start at the top of the wall or ceiling and wipe in firm, overlapping strokes in a single direction. Do not scrub back and forth. As the surface of the sponge becomes black and saturated with residue, use a utility knife to slice off the dirty layer or simply flip the sponge to a clean side. Using a soiled sponge will only smear the soot, complicating the restoration process.

Cleaning Hard vs. Soft Surfaces

After dry removal is complete, you can address hard surfaces like glass, metal, and finished wood with a mild degreasing solution. Metal fixtures are particularly vulnerable to the acidic nature of soot and should be cleaned immediately to prevent permanent pitting. For glass, a standard ammonia-based cleaner is often sufficient once the loose dust is gone. However, soft surfaces present a much greater challenge. Upholstery, drapes, and flooring act as filters, trapping smoke deep within their fibers. Finally, address lingering odors by placing bowls of white vinegar or activated charcoal in the room, though severe cases may require industrial-grade ozone treatment to fully restore air quality.

When to Call a Professional Restoration Specialist

While minor soot damage cleaning may be manageable for small, localized incidents, certain scenarios require a technical intervention that goes beyond consumer-grade tools. If the fire was hot enough to cause structural warping, charring of support beams, or bubbling of drywall, the integrity of the building is at stake. Superficial cleaning won’t solve these issues. You’re dealing with structural compromises that require specialized engineering oversight and professional-grade stabilization. Similarly, high-value items like family heirlooms, oil paintings, or high-end electronics are incredibly sensitive to the acidic nature of smoke. Amateur cleaning can cause these items to deteriorate faster, so they should be handled only by specialists who use ultrasonic cleaning or controlled chemical baths. Widespread smoke odor is another clear signal that you’ve reached the limits of DIY methods. If the smell persists after you’ve scrubbed surfaces and ventilated the space, the odor molecules have likely penetrated deep into the building’s “envelope.” Professionals use advanced equipment like hydroxyl generators and thermal foggers to neutralize these odors at a molecular level, rather than just masking them with scents.

The Danger of Hidden Soot in Air Ducts

One of the most deceptive aspects of fire recovery is the HVAC system. Even if the flames were confined to a single room, your air ducts likely acted as a delivery system for microscopic pollutants. If soot has entered your vents, every time the heater or air conditioner turns on, it re-pollutes the entire property with fine particulate matter. This constant re-circulation makes it impossible to achieve a truly clean environment through surface cleaning alone. Professional duct cleaning and indoor air quality testing are essential to ensure the air you breathe is safe. Without a certified assessment, you may be living with invisible respiratory irritants for months after the event.

Frequently Asked Questions

Can I use a regular vacuum to clean up soot?

No, you shouldn’t use a standard household vacuum for soot removal. Most consumer vacuums lack the HEPA filtration required to trap ultra-fine soot particles, meaning the machine will simply exhaust the contaminants back into your breathing air. Additionally, the pressure from the vacuum’s brush roll can grind the acidic residue into your carpet or upholstery, turning a removable powder into a permanent stain.

Will soot damage go away on its own over time?

Soot damage is a permanent chemical issue that won’t dissipate without intervention. Because soot is highly acidic, it begins a process of chemical etching on surfaces like glass, metal, and plastic within hours of settling. Over time, these particles will bond more deeply with the substrate, leading to irreversible pitting and yellowing that requires costly surface replacement rather than a simple cleaning.

How do I get the smoke smell out of my clothes and furniture?

Eliminating smoke odor requires neutralizing the molecules rather than just masking them. For clothing, look for professional restorers who use specialized ozone or hydroxyl treatments before laundering. Furniture usually requires deep, high-heat extraction with industrial-grade deodorizers. DIY attempts with standard laundry detergent often fail because they don’t break the chemical bond between the smoke particles and the fabric fibers.

Is it safe to stay in a house with soot damage?

Staying in a home with significant soot damage is generally not recommended until a professional assessment is performed. The fine particulate matter can cause severe respiratory irritation and long-term health complications if inhaled. Since soot can also be absorbed through the skin, living in an environment where surfaces are coated in acidic residue presents a continuous risk to all occupants, especially children and pets.

What is the best cleaner for oily soot on kitchen walls?

The most effective cleaners for oily soot are industrial-grade degreasers or alkaline-based solutions specifically formulated for fire restoration. These products are designed to break down the complex carbon bonds found in grease-based fires. Before applying any liquid cleaner, you must perform dry soot damage cleaning with a chemical sponge to remove loose particles, as jumping straight to wet cleaning can cause the oils to smear.

How much does professional soot damage cleaning cost?

The cost of professional restoration varies based on the square footage of the affected area and the specific type of soot present. Oily or protein-based residues typically require more intensive labor and specialized chemical agents than dry soot from a wood fire. While we don’t provide flat-rate pricing without an on-site inspection, factors like the need for HVAC duct cleaning or high-value item restoration will influence the total scope of work.

Can soot cause permanent damage to my electronic devices?

Yes, soot can cause catastrophic and permanent failure in electronic devices. The particles are not only acidic, which leads to the corrosion of delicate circuit boards, but they are also ionically charged and conductive. This can cause short circuits the moment a device is powered on. If your electronics have been exposed to smoke, they should be professionally cleaned and tested before you attempt to use them.
